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10383998437 806333 9803829557 59 16504916
8694927549 0878
8694927549 0878
3559839269 98 22319469613
All about undefined
Interested in learning more?
8694927549 0878
3559839269 98 22319469613
See more
863040301 38751 3262
33836 5504127 00
See more
01 41282933031 253817
3092 599261 195526
See more